Assessment and feedback Policy
Although marking and feedback form part of every classroom’s routines, it is not the marking that is the crucial part of the process.
It is the assessment opportunities and feedback that the teacher provides to help the student move forwards in their learning and how the students react to this, which helps pupils to strive to reach their full potential. The purpose of this policy is to ensure that we maximise the impact of this process.
Aims
At Yarborough Academy, we believe that a consistent approach to marking and feedback will:
- Ensure all students have an understanding of their achievements and areas for development.
- Raise the achievement and self-esteem of students by providing them with prompt, regular and diagnostic feedback about their work.
- Ensure continuity for the pupils as they move through the academy.
- Use the assessments, linked to the Milestones, to inform teachers future plans so lessons, workshops and skills sessions are targeted to children’s needs and interventions
- Be manageable for teachers and accessible for children.
